Russia Digital Advertising Ecosystem Market Overview
The Russia Digital Advertising Ecosystem Market is valued at USD 5 billion, based on a five-year historical analysis. This growth is primarily driven by the increasing penetration of the internet, the rise of mobile device usage, and the growing trend of e-commerce, which has led businesses to allocate more resources to digital marketing strategies.
Moscow and St. Petersburg are the dominant cities in the Russia Digital Advertising Ecosystem Market due to their high population density, advanced technological infrastructure, and concentration of businesses. These cities serve as hubs for digital innovation and advertising agencies, attracting significant investments and talent.
In 2023, the Russian government implemented regulations aimed at enhancing transparency in digital advertising. This includes mandatory disclosures for online advertising metrics and the establishment of guidelines for data privacy, ensuring that consumer information is handled responsibly and ethically.

Russia Digital Advertising Ecosystem Market Industry Analysis
Growth Drivers
Increased Internet Penetration:
As of future, Russia's internet penetration rate is projected to reach 85%, with approximately 120 million users accessing online platforms. This growth is driven by improved infrastructure and affordable data plans, enabling more consumers to engage with digital content. The rise in internet users directly correlates with increased digital advertising spend, which is expected to exceed 500 billion rubles, reflecting a robust demand for online marketing strategies.
Rise of Mobile Advertising:
Mobile advertising in Russia is anticipated to account for over 60% of total digital ad spending in future, translating to around 300 billion rubles. The proliferation of smartphones, with over 80 million devices in use, facilitates this shift. Mobile platforms offer advertisers unique opportunities to reach consumers through targeted ads, enhancing engagement and conversion rates, which are crucial for driving revenue growth in the digital advertising sector.
Growth of E-commerce:
The Russian e-commerce market is projected to reach 4 trillion rubles in future, driven by a 25% annual growth rate. This surge is fueled by changing consumer behaviors, with more individuals opting for online shopping. As e-commerce expands, businesses are increasingly investing in digital advertising to capture this growing market, leading to a significant increase in online ad expenditures, which are expected to surpass 400 billion rubles.
Market Challenges
Regulatory Restrictions:
The Russian digital advertising landscape faces stringent regulatory challenges, including data localization laws that require companies to store user data within the country. This has led to increased operational costs for foreign firms, with compliance expenses estimated at 50 million rubles annually for medium-sized enterprises. Such regulations can hinder market entry and limit the growth potential of digital advertising initiatives.
Data Privacy Concerns:
Heightened awareness of data privacy issues has led to increased scrutiny of digital advertising practices in Russia. With over 70% of consumers expressing concerns about data misuse, advertisers must navigate complex privacy regulations. Non-compliance can result in fines exceeding 5 million rubles, creating a challenging environment for businesses aiming to leverage consumer data for targeted advertising campaigns.
